|
|
|
| Здравствуйте, форумчане. У меня к вам такой вопрос. Вообщем есть сайт в инете, я закачал все файлы к себе на комп, вытащил базу. И поставил все на локалхост. Проблема в том что, обращаясь к какой-нить странице выдается либо
mysql_fetch_array(): supplied argument is not a valid MySQL result resource in ...
|
либо вообще не отображает инклудный файл.
Пути нигде не менял, точно знаю что соединение с базой есть!
В чем кроется возможная проблема? | |
|
|
|
|
|
|
|
для: shmel79
(27.06.2008 в 20:24)
| | >
mysql_fetch_array(): supplied argument is not a valid MySQL result resource in
|
говорит о том что запрос результат которого разбирается функцией mysql_fetch_array()
не выполнен , возможно из-за некорректной учётной записи пользователя mysql.
ещё о том что нигде не проверяется выполнен-ли запрос, успешно-ли прошло подключение к серверу MySQL и выбор базы данных (если выполняется) .
> вообще не отображает инклудный файл.
просмотрите подключается-ли файл в котором данные о пользователе и возможно само подключение к мускл., т.к в большинстве случаев делается включение такого файла при помощи функций include(), require(), ............
и проверьте пути в таких функциях, бывает то что работает на серверах , не работает на денвере под windows
.
под windows относительные пути включений во включаемых файлах, вычисляются относительно этих самых включеных файлов. | |
|
|
|
|
|
|
|
для: exp
(27.06.2008 в 22:03)
| | Не база точно работает!
В конфигурационном файле тоже все правильно прописано.
Менюшку с названиями из базы он вытаскивает, но вот почему-то остольную информацию нет !!( | |
|
|
|
|
|
|
|
для: shmel79
(28.06.2008 в 12:09)
| | Возможна ошибка с самом запросе к базе. | |
|
|
|
|
|
|
|
для: shmel79
(28.06.2008 в 12:09)
| | >Менюшку с названиями из базы он вытаскивает но вот почему-то остольную информацию нет
Что такое менюшка?
Если хоть что-то вытаскивает, то вероятно не правильно составляется запрос. | |
|
|
|
|
|
|
|
для: shmel79
(27.06.2008 в 20:24)
| | Перепишите все вызовы функции mysql_query() следующим образом:
$res = mysql_query(".....") or die (mysql_error());
|
Результаты либо почитайте сами, либо приведите здесь. | |
|
|
|
|
|
|
|
для: shmel79
(27.06.2008 в 20:24)
| | Вы на 100% уверены, что у вас один файл конфигурации??? | |
|
|
|